Module 15 is trash as it has a shorted cell. You need to load test the others to see if any of them drops to a lower voltage than the others. JeffD
Well it's obvious that #15 is the weak module. That it's in the middle of the pack doesn't surprise me either. After repairing a pack, you need a periodic (monthly) conditioning to keep it healthy. That's impossible from a practical standpoint with what you have now. You also need a way to load test those modules to see if they fail under load (or show signs) and not just resting voltage. GOOD LUCK!
